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
93 14 22864687 7159953405
595071484 4633827632 15
595071484 4633827632 15
06350686730 889 198092
All about undefined
Interested in learning more?
595071484 4633827632 15
06350686730 889 198092
See more
5751267343 2374114245 68975594
27 1130922 56
See more
9640384827 1152146 161362495
3235773981 564770 78 41
See more